[发明专利]有限域编码和译码的方法、装置、设备及存储介质有效
申请号: | 202110300260.0 | 申请日: | 2021-03-22 |
公开(公告)号: | CN112688696B | 公开(公告)日: | 2021-07-23 |
发明(设计)人: | 赵冬雪 | 申请(专利权)人: | 广州慧睿思通科技股份有限公司 |
主分类号: | H03M13/15 | 分类号: | H03M13/15;H04L1/00 |
代理公司: | 深圳智汇远见知识产权代理有限公司 44481 | 代理人: | 艾青;牛悦涵 |
地址: | 510000 广东省*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 有限 编码 译码 方法 装置 设备 存储 介质 | ||
本公开涉及一种有限域编码和译码的方法、装置、设备及存储介质,其中,有限域编码方法,包括:获取编码过程的生成矩阵;将待编码信息转换成与所述生成矩阵相同进制的信息矩阵;按照编码表格分别将所述生成矩阵和所述信息矩阵调整为指数幂次方形式,将指数幂次方形式的所述生成矩阵和指数幂次方形式的所述信息矩阵内对应元素的指数相加,得到所述待编码信息的编码结果,本公开用以解决当前有限域编码方法过程较为繁琐,编码时间较长的问题。
技术领域
本公开涉及通信技术领域,尤其涉及一种有限域编码和译码的方法、装置、设备及存储介质。
背景技术
里德—索罗门(Reed-Solomon,RS)码,是一种前向纠错的信道编码,目前RS码多是采用生成信息多项式的方法去编码,编码时由一个信息多项式不断与生成多项式进行相除再求余数的过程,过程非常繁琐,编码时间较长。
发明内容
本公开提供了一种有限域编码和译码的方法、装置、设备及存储介质,用以解决当前有限域编码方法过程较为繁琐,编码时间较长的问题。
第一方面,本公开实施例提供了一种有限域编码方法,包括:
获取编码过程的生成矩阵;
将待编码信息转换成信息矩阵;
按照编码表格分别将所述生成矩阵和所述信息矩阵调整为指数幂次方形式;将指数幂次方形式的所述生成矩阵和指数幂次方形式的所述信息矩阵内对应元素的指数相加,得到所述待编码信息的编码结果。
可选地,所述编码表格包括:矩阵进制转化表和矩阵形式转化表;
所述按照编码表格分别将所述生成矩阵和所述信息矩阵调整为指数幂次方形式,包括:
根据所述生成矩阵内的元素,在所述矩阵形式转化表中按照地址索引的方式进行查询,获取第一查询结果,根据所述第一查询结果,将所述生成矩阵调整为指数幂次方形式;
以及,
根据所述信息矩阵内的元素,在所述矩阵形式转化表中按照地址索引的方式进行查询,获取第二查询结果,根据所述第二查询结果,将所述信息矩阵调整为指数幂次方形式。
可选地,所述根据所述生成矩阵内的元素,在所述矩阵形式转化表中按照地址索引的方式进行查询,获取第一查询结果,包括:
对生成矩阵每一行内的元素进行如下操作:
根据所述生成矩阵行内元素的第一字符,选定所述矩阵形式转化表中与所述第一字符相对应的行地址;
根据所述生成矩阵行内元素的第二字符,选定所述矩阵形式转化表中与所述第二字符相对应的列地址;
根据所述矩阵形式转化表中选定的行地址和列地址的交汇处的数据,作为所述第一查询结果。
可选地,所述根据所述信息矩阵内的元素,在所述矩阵形式转化表中按照地址索引的方式进行查询,获取第二查询结果,包括:
对信息矩阵每一行内的元素进行如下操作:
根据所述信息矩阵行内元素的第一字符,选定所述矩阵形式转化表中与所述第一字符相对应的行地址;
根据所述信息矩阵行内元素的第二字符,选定所述矩阵形式转化表中与所述第二字符相对应的列地址;
根据所述矩阵形式转化表中选定的行地址和列地址的交汇处的数据,作为所述第二查询结果。
可选地,所述将指数幂次方形式的所述生成矩阵和指数幂次方形式的所述信息矩阵内对应元素的指数相加,得到所述待编码信息的编码结果,包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于广州慧睿思通科技股份有限公司,未经广州慧睿思通科技股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110300260.0/2.html,转载请声明来源钻瓜专利网。
- 同类专利
- 专利分类